Instant Messenger Phishing Made Simple

An ingenious social-engineering scam targets active MSN & YIM users. Stolen account credentials can be used in various illegal actions, such as money grabbing scams, spam attacks, or impersonations. Users are redirected to an advertisement page that provides a wide assortment of offers such as free on-line movies, surveys and games. The games actually turn out to be sex chat rooms and none of these items are free. The schemes authors have taken extra precautions and blocked access to the webpage by blacklisting the IP ranges associated with the BitDefender labs.”]
